Honor 8X is soon getting a new gradient colour option in Malaysia?

The Honor 8X is Honor Malaysia’s best sub-RM1,000 smartphone that comes with a large screen and a generous 128GB of internal storage. At the moment, you can get it in Black, Blue and Red, but it seems like a new gradient colour option will be available very soon.

Honor Malaysia has posted a teaser on their Facebook page hinting that a new device is coming soon with the slogan “Going Beyond Limits”. This is the same tag line for the current Honor 8X and you can see a notched display in the outline as shown above. This couldn’t be the larger Honor 8X Max as the larger device has a tiny notch.

Looking at the colour of the outline, we believe that this is an Honor 8X with a blue and purple gradient effect. It matches the Phantom Blue colour option which is currently not available in Malaysia.

In terms of specs, we expect the Honor 8X Phantom Blue to feature the same 6.5″ Full HD+ display and it runs on a Kirin 710 processor with 4GB of RAM plus 128GB of storage.

For taking pictures, the Honor 8X features a 20MP + 2MP rear-camera setup and it has a 16MP selfie camera. Powering the device is a 3,750mAh battery which charges via micro-USB. To learn more, you can check out first impressions of the Honor 8X here. The Honor 8X is currently priced at RM949.
